Buffer
If the delivery form is liquid, the default storage buffer is Tris/PBS-based buffer, 5%-50% glycerol. If the delivery form is lyophilized powder, the buffer before lyophilization is Tris/PBS-based buffer, 6% Trehalose, pH 8.0.
Reconstitution
We recommend that this vial be briefly centrifuged prior to opening to bring the contents to the bottom. Please reconstitute protein in deionized sterile water to a concentration of 0.1-1.0 mg/mL.We recommend to add 5-50% of glycerol (final concentration) and aliquot for long-term storage at -20°C/-80°C. Our default final concentration of glycerol is 50%. Customers could use it as reference.
Troubleshooting and FAQs
Storage Condition
Store at -20°C/-80°C upon receipt, aliquoting is necessary for mutiple use. Av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les.
Shelf Life
The shelf life is related to many factors, storage state, buffer ingredients, storage temperature and the stability of the protein itself.
Generally, the shelf life of liquid form is 6 months at -20°C/-80°C. The shelf life of lyophilized form is 12 months at -20°C/-80°C.

Target Background

Function
Cleaves the large aggregating proteoglycans, aggrecan (at the '1838-Glu-|-Ala-1839' site) and versican (at the '1428-Glu-|-Ala-1429' site). Has a protease-independent function in promoting the transport from the endoplasmic reticulum to the Golgi apparatus of a variety of secretory cargos.
Gene References into Functions
  1. ADAMTS9 gene cytosine-adenine repeat polymorphism may be used to determine the prognosis for knee osteoarthritis radiologic progression. PMID: 27230574
  2. expression by synovial cells induced by hemoglobin at low doses, suggesting a possible role for hemoglobin in cartilage damage after intra-articular hemorrhage PMID: 29137610
  3. By inhibiting ADAMTS-9, miR-338-5p suppressed the proliferation and metastasis of rheumatoid arthritis synovial fibroblasts. PMID: 28850027
  4. Exogenous expression of ADAMTS9 in colorectal cancer cell lines inhibited cell proliferation and migration through the regulation of cell cycle and apoptosis. PMID: 29186710
  5. Our data showed that four SNPs (rs73832338, rs9985304, rs4317088, and rs9831846) in the ADAMTS9 gene were significantly associated with cognitive aging among the subjects. Additionally, we found that interactions between the ADAMTS9 rs9985304 and ADAMTS9 rs76346246 SNPs influenced cognitive aging. PMID: 28225792
  6. we identified the top 10 highly differentiated SNPs in Brazilian Amerindian ancestry compared to Asian, European, and African Genomes.SNPs within or proximal to CIITA (rs6498115), SMC6 (rs1834619), and KLHL29 (rs2288697) were most differentiated in the Amerindian-specific branch. SNPs in ADAMTS9 (rs7631391), DOCK2 (rs77594147), SLC28A1 (rs28649017), ARHGAP5 (rs7151991), and CIITA (rs45601437) in the Asian comparison. PMID: 28100790
  7. study identified a suggestive genome-wide significant association of ADAMTS9 with asthma in Spanish subjects PMID: 26620591
  8. NF-kappaBp65 bound to elements located at -1177 and -1335 in the ADAMTS9 promoter region, in contrast to the untreated samples. The results of the present study suggested that NF-kappaB may be involved in IL-1beta-induced activation of ADAMTS9 in human chondrocytes PMID: 25760020
  9. A deletion at ADAMTS9-MAGI1 locus is associated with psoriatic arthritis risk. PMID: 25990289
  10. LncRNA ADAMTS9-AS2 is regulated by DNMT1 and inhibits migration of glioma cells. PMID: 24833086
  11. The present study reveals ADAMT-9 expression by mast cells(MCs) and that MC activation regulates the expression of the protease, thus implicating the ADAMT-9 of protease in MC function. PMID: 23154421
  12. The pathways MAPK and NF-kappaB were responsible pathways for the induction of ADAMTS9 gene. PMID: 23175174
  13. PPARG2 and ADAMTS9 variants are both associated with type 2 diabetes mellitus and with insulin resistance, whereas only ADAMTS9 may be related to beta cell function. PMID: 23161442
  14. ADAMTS9 acts as a functional tumor suppressor in gastric cancer through inhibiting oncogenic AKT/mTOR signaling pathway PMID: 22907434
  15. ADAMTS9 and GON-1 in the ER that promotes protein transport from the ER to the Golgi. This function is GON-domain dependent but protease activity independent. PMID: 22419820
  16. Data show that the expression of ADAMTS4, 9, 16 and was up-regulated during chondrogenesis, ADAMTS1 and 5 were down-regulated. PMID: 22562232
  17. four of the six aggrecanases are expressed in immortalized chondrocyte cell-lines and can be upregulated in response to inflammatory cytokines PMID: 20568084
  18. Results indicate that ADAMTS9 contributes an important function in the tumor microenvironment that acts to inhibit angiogenesis and tumor growth in both esophageal cancer and nasophageal cancer. PMID: 20551050
  19. These data identify ADAMTS9 as a novel, constitutive, endogenous angiogenesis inhibitor that operates cell-autonomously in endothelial cells. PMID: 20093484
  20. These data identify for the first time the cellular chaperones associated with secretion of an ADAMTS protease and suggest a role for gp96 in modulating pro-ADAMTS9 processing. PMID: 19875450
  21. ancillary domains of ADAMTS-9 are required both for specific extracellular localization and for its versicanase and aggrecanase activities PMID: 12514189
  22. negative effect of TGFbeta1 on ADAMTS-1, -5, -9, and -15 coupled with increases in their inhibitor, TIMP-3 may aid the accumulation of versican in the stromal compartment of the prostate in BPH and prostate cancer PMID: 15599946
  23. TSR-1 domain-bearing truncated ADAMTS-9 demonstrates positive GAG-binding ability & displayed low aggrecanase activity. PMID: 16507336
  24. pro-ADAMTS9 is processed at the cell surface by furin PMID: 16537537
  25. this study identifies and provides functional evidence for a critical region associated with tumor suppression on 3p14.2 and provides the first evidence that ADAMTS9, mapping to this region, may contribute to esophageal cancer development PMID: 16799631
  26. ADAMTS9 expression was downregulated or lost in 17 of 23 (73.9%) lymph node metastatic n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) specimens. After transfection of the ADAMTS9 gene into 7 NPC cell lines, a dramatic reduction of colony forming ability was observed. PMID: 18449890
  27. Study show that polymorphisms in ADAMTS9 were associated with type 2 diabetes risk in the studied population. PMID: 18694974
  28. These findings may provide a better understanding of the NFATc1 regulation of ADAMTS9 expression induced by inflammatory cytokines such as IL-1 beta. PMID: 19052845
  29. present study is novel in evaluating the prevalence of ADAMTS9 methylation based on a large number of tumor samples and showing that epigenetic regulation of ADAMTS9 was associated with carcinogenesis PMID: 19963134

Subcellular Location
Secreted, extracellular space, extracellular matrix. Endoplasmic reticulum.
Tissue Specificity
Highly expressed in all fetal tissues. Expressed in a number of adult tissues with highest expression in heart, placenta and skeletal muscle.
